Safety warnings

DANGER! This symbol, when combined with the note Danger, means high risk. Failure to observe this warning may lead to injury to life and limb.
**** DANGER FOR CHILDREN AND PEOPLE WITH DISABILITIES

  • Packing materials are not toys. Children must not play with the packing materials. There is a suffocation risk.
  • This product may be used by children 8 years and up as well as persons with physical, sensory, or mental impairments or lacking experience and knowledge, when supervised or instructed in the safe use of the product and understanding the associated risks.
  • Children must not play with the device.
  • Children must not perform cleaning and maintenance without supervision.
  • Keep the device out of the reach of children.

DANGER!

  • Check the product for visible external damage before use. Do not use the product if it is damaged or if it has been dropped.

  • Never open the product casing. This product has no internal parts that require maintenance.

  • Metal objects between the charger and the device being charged will heat up and may burn the device. Remove any foreign objects from the charger before charging the device.

  • Improper handling of lithium polymer batteries can result in fire, explosions, the leaking of hazardous substances, or other dangerous situations! Do not throw the product into a fire, as this could lead to the explosion of the built-in battery.

  • Observe the usage restrictions and prohibitions for battery-operated products in potentially hazardous situations, such as at gas stations, airports, hospitals, etc.
    CAUTION! This symbol highlights dangerous situations that can lead to minor to moderate injuries, damage, malfunction, and/or destruction of the device.
    To prevent harm or damage from happening to users or others, make sure to comply with the following requirements.

  • Always use the product on flat and smooth surfaces. The product may be damaged if it falls.

  • Do not expose the product to direct sunlight or high temperatures. It may otherwise overheat and be damaged beyond repair.

  • Do not operate the product near heat sources, such as radiators or other heat-producing devices.

  • Do not operate the product near open flames. The product is not designed for use in dusty spaces or in spaces with high temperatures or humidity (i.e., bathrooms).

  • Do not expose the product to dripping or splashing water, and do not place liquid-filled containers, such as vases or drinks, on top of or beside the product.

  • Do not expose the product to extremely high temperatures. This applies, in particular, to store the product in your car. Over a prolonged period of time, the car and the glove compartment could become extremely hot. Remove any electric and electronic devices from your car.

  • Do not use the product immediately after moving it from a cold to a warm room. Allow the product to adjust before switching it on.

  • Do not convert or modify the product.

  • Do not attach any metal objects to the Qi charging surface.

  • Do not use the device to charge wirelessly when covered with a towel, a layer of dust, etc.

  • Do not allow the Qi charging surface to get wet.

  • Do not use the Qi charging surface if it is malfunctioning. Immediately switch off the product and remove the charging cable from the device if you smell burning or see smoke. Has the product been checked by a qualified technician before using it again?

  • Do not subject the Qi charging surface to strong forces or impact. Failure to do so may result in damage, injury, and/or malfunction.

  • Do not place magnetic recording media inside the charging area while charging. The generated magnetism may wipe credit card data. It may also cause wristwatches and other precision instruments to malfunction.

  • During and immediately after charging, the Qi charging surface and mobile device will be warm. This is normal and not a malfunction. If it is unusually hot, check the Qi charging surface and the mobile device.

  • Always place only one mobile device to charge on the Qi charging surface, since only one device can be charged by Qi at a time. Compatibility with all Qi devices cannot be guaranteed.

  • Do not attach an anti-slip mat or stickers to the Qi charging surface. The presence of such objects between the mobile device to be charged and the Qi charging surface may prevent charging.

  • If a cover or decorative accessory that does not comply with the Qi wireless power standard has been attached to the supported device, it may not be possible for the device to be charged depending on the material, thickness, etc. of the cover or accessory. In such cases, remove the attached cover or accessory.

Maintenance and cleaning

Cleaning:
Switch the product off and remove all plugs before cleaning! Do not use aggressive or abrasive cleaning agents to clean. They can damage the product! Protect the device from water drops and water spray. Only use a clean, dry cloth for cleaning the device, and never use any corrosive liquids. Use a slightly damp cloth and a mild cleaning agent to remove any stubborn dirt. Make sure moisture does not enter the product while cleaning to prevent damage to the product and related repairs.
Storage
– When no longer using the device, store it in a dry environment, protected from dust and direct sunlight.
– If the device is not going to be used for a long period of time, you should recharge it on a regular basis. This helps maintain battery performance.
– Store your device inside the original case provided.

TROUBLESHOOTING

Some issues that arise may be solved by the user. If the problem persists after having tried the following solutions, please contact Prozis customer service.

PROBLEM CAUSE SOLUTION
I cannot charge my Qi-compatible device. Make sure its battery is indeed
empty. If the device is fully charged, wait until its internal battery is

empty again. Then, place the device back on the Qi-charging surface to charge.
The power bank is not
charging.| The power bank may not be properly
connected.| Check that it is connected.
A connected device is not
charging.| The battery is drained.| Charge the battery.
A connected device is not
charging| The device is not connected.| Check that it is connected. Short- press the switch to begin the charging process.
Wireless charging did not start.| The device to be charged is not placed at the Centre of the Qi-mark.| Make sure the device to be charged is in the correct position, at the center of the Qi charging surface of the power bank.
Make sure that there are no other objects on the charging pad.
Remove your device’s protective case as it may be blocking the wireless signal.

Warranty statement

All electrical and electronic products commercialized by Prozis via www.prozis.com are covered by the warranty applicable to the purchase and sale of consumer goods.

GENERAL CONSIDERATIONS

This document contains the terms and conditions of Prozis’ warranty for final consumers. This warranty is valid exclusively for consumers who purchase the product for non-professional purposes.
WARRANTY PERIOD
Prozis guarantees the product is to remain free from material and production defects for a 3-year period, counting from the date of initial purchase by a consumer and respective delivery, or for longer if legally established by the applicable national law.
In the event that repair is required, this 3-year period is suspended during repair time.
CONSUMABLES
The gradual performance decrease caused by prolonged use of the product’s consumable components, such as batteries, is not covered by this warranty unless the malfunction is caused by faulty design, materials or production.
HOW TO MAKE A CLAIM
If the need arises to exercise the rights conceded to you through this warranty, please contact Prozis customer service via the communication channels provided on the Prozis website, and follow the provided instructions or recommendations. Contact and technical assistance information are also provided at the end of this warranty.
Any claims made regarding this warranty will only be valid if proof of purchase is presented by the original customer. This proof of purchase may be the original invoice or receipt, as long as it includes information regarding the date of purchase and the product’s model name.
WARRANTY REPAIRS
Any repairs made under this warranty cannot be made by third parties. This warranty does not apply to any repairs, or damage caused directly by such repairs, that have impacted or caused the damage that is the subject of the respective warranty claim.

EXCLUSIONS

The following situations are not covered by this warranty:

  1. Any wear and tear of parts and components resulting from normal product use.
  2. Cracks, dents, scratches, and other types of surface damage only affect the product’s appearance.
  3. Any malfunction caused by inappropriate use of the product that does not comply with user manual instructions.
  4. Use and storage of the product not complying with user manual instructions.
  5. Opening of the product by a third party who is not authorized to proceed to its repair.
  6. Altering or changing parts or components, whether internal or external.
  7. Damage caused by battery leakage resulting from the breaking of any of its components, or from product misuse.
  8. Malfunction or damage due to reasons that cannot be ascribed to the production or design of the product.
  9. Use of the product in the context of a business, occupation, or commerce.
  10. Malfunction due to use that does not comply with the technical or security norms in force, or with user manual instructions.

The services provided by Prozis in order to repair or fix any fault or malfunction resulting from the verification of any of the aforementioned excluded situations will be subject to payment of labor, transport, and component costs.
The customer shall bear all risks of loss and damage to the product during transportation to Prozis. This warranty will be void if the returned product arrives with labels or stickers that have been removed, damaged, tampered with, or modified in any way.
